Overview
The Resources Legacy Fund works across the West to protect land and river resources through purchase and the adoption of environmentally sound policy at the federal and state levels. This general support grant will be used by the fund to achieve its acquisition and policy goals. The fund will work with a broad array of nonprofits and other philanthropic entities to leverage public and private investment and policies, as it seeks to protect land and rivers.

Resources Legacy Fund is a nonprofit organization that partners with leaders in philanthropy, communities, government, science, and business to promote smart policies and secure equitable public funding for the environment, climate change resilience, and healthy communities. Across the Western U.S. and internationally, it manages large, multiyear grantmaking programs and fiscally sponsors projects that accelerate change toward environmental and equity goals.
